* [PATCH v2 -next 1/3] mm/hugetlb_cgroup: identify the legacy using cgroup_subsys_on_dfl()
2024-06-05 7:01 [PATCH v2 -next 0/3] mm/hugetlb_cgroup: rework on cftypes Xiu Jianfeng
@ 2024-06-05 7:01 ` Xiu Jianfeng
2024-06-10 5:03 ` Oscar Salvador
2024-06-05 7:01 ` [PATCH v2 -next 2/3] mm/hugetlb_cgroup: prepare cftypes based on template Xiu Jianfeng
` (2 subsequent siblings)
3 siblings, 1 reply; 8+ messages in thread
From: Xiu Jianfeng @ 2024-06-05 7:01 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: akpm, muchun.song; +Cc: linux-mm, linux-kernel
Currently the numa_stat file encodes 1 into private using the micro
MEMFILE_PRIVATE() to identify the legacy. Actually, we can use
cgroup_subsys_on_dfl() instead. This is helpful to handle .private
in the static array of the comming patch.
Signed-off-by: Xiu Jianfeng <xiujianfeng@huawei.com>
---
m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c | 4 ++--
1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c b/m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c
index e20339a346b9..45f94a869776 100644
--- a/m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c
+++ b/m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c
@@ -460,7 +460,7 @@ static int hugetlb_cgroup_read_numa_stat(struct seq_file *seq, void *dummy)
int nid;
struct cftype *cft = seq_cft(seq);
int idx = MEMFILE_IDX(cft->private);
- bool legacy = MEMFILE_ATTR(cft->private);
+ bool legacy = !cgroup_subsys_on_dfl(hugetlb_cgrp_subsys);
struct hugetlb_cgroup *h_cg = hugetlb_cgroup_from_css(seq_css(seq));
struct cgroup_subsys_state *css;
unsigned long usage;
@@ -839,7 +839,7 @@ static void __init __hugetlb_cgroup_file_legacy_init(int idx)
/* Add the numa stat file */
cft = &h->cgroup_files_legacy[8];
sn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.numa_stat",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, 1);
+ c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, 0);
cft->seq_show = hugetlb_cgroup_read_numa_stat;
/* NULL terminate the last cft */

* [PATCH v2 -next 2/3] mm/hugetlb_cgroup: prepare cftypes based on template
2024-06-05 7:01 [PATCH v2 -next 0/3] mm/hugetlb_cgroup: rework on cftypes Xiu Jianfeng
2024-06-05 7:01 ` [PATCH v2 -next 1/3] mm/hugetlb_cgroup: identify the legacy using cgroup_subsys_on_dfl() Xiu Jianfeng
@ 2024-06-05 7:01 ` Xiu Jianfeng
2024-06-11 2:29 ` xiujianfeng
2024-06-05 7:01 ` [PATCH v2 -next 3/3] mm/hugetlb_cgroup: switch to the new cftypes Xiu Jianfeng
2024-06-07 7:42 ` [PATCH v2 -next 0/3] mm/hugetlb_cgroup: rework on cftypes Oscar Salvador
3 siblings, 1 reply; 8+ messages in thread
From: Xiu Jianfeng @ 2024-06-05 7:01 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: akpm, muchun.song; +Cc: linux-mm, linux-kernel
Unlike other cgroup subsystems, the hugetlb cgroup does not provide
a static array of cftype that explicitly displays the properties,
handling functions, etc., of each file. Instead, it dynamically creates
the attribute of cftypes based on the hstate during the startup
procedure. This reduces the readability of the code.
To fix this issue, introduce two templates of cftypes, and rebuild the
attributes according to the hstate to make it ready to be added to
cgroup framework.
Signed-off-by: Xiu Jianfeng <xiujianfeng@huawei.com>
---
m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c | 155 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++
1 file changed, 155 insertions(+)
diff --git a/m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c b/m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c
index 45f94a869776..56876b61027d 100644
--- a/m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c
+++ b/m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c
@@ -27,7 +27,16 @@
#define MEMFILE_IDX(val) (((val) >> 16) & 0xffff)
#define MEMFILE_ATTR(val) ((val) & 0xffff)
+#define MEMFILE_OFFSET(t, m) (((offsetof(t, m) << 16) | sizeof_field(t, m)))
+#define MEMFILE_OFFSET0(val) (((val) >> 16) & 0xffff)
+#define MEMFILE_FIELD_SIZE(val) ((val) & 0xffff)
+
+#define DFL_TMPL_SIZE ARRAY_SIZE(hugetlb_dfl_tmpl)
+#define LEGACY_TMPL_SIZE ARRAY_SIZE(hugetlb_legacy_tmpl)
+
static struct hugetlb_cgroup *root_h_cgroup __read_mostly;
+static struct cftype *dfl_files;
+static struct cftype *legacy_files;
static inline struct page_counter *
__hugetlb_cgroup_counter_from_cgroup(struct hugetlb_cgroup *h_cg, int idx,
@@ -702,12 +711,142 @@ static int hugetlb_events_local_show(struct seq_file *seq, void *v)
return __hugetlb_events_show(seq, true);
}
+static struct cftype hugetlb_dfl_tmpl[] = {
+ {
+ .name = "max",
+ .private = RES_LIMIT,
+ .seq_show =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64_max,
+ .write = hugetlb_cgroup_write_dfl,
+ .flags = CFTYPE_NOT_ON_ROOT,
+ },
+ {
+ .name = "rsvd.max",
+ .private = RES_RSVD_LIMIT,
+ .seq_show =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64_max,
+ .write = hugetlb_cgroup_write_dfl,
+ .flags = CFTYPE_NOT_ON_ROOT,
+ },
+ {
+ .name = "current",
+ .private = RES_USAGE,
+ .seq_show =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64_max,
+ .flags = CFTYPE_NOT_ON_ROOT,
+ },
+ {
+ .name = "rsvd.current",
+ .private = RES_RSVD_USAGE,
+ .seq_show =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64_max,
+ .flags = CFTYPE_NOT_ON_ROOT,
+ },
+ {
+ .name = "events",
+ .seq_show = hugetlb_events_show,
+ .file_offset = MEMFILE_OFFSET(struct hugetlb_cgroup, events_file[0]),
+ .flags = CFTYPE_NOT_ON_ROOT,
+ },
+ {
+ .name = "events.local",
+ .seq_show = hugetlb_events_local_show,
+ .file_offset = MEMFILE_OFFSET(struct hugetlb_cgroup, events_local_file[0]),
+ .flags = CFTYPE_NOT_ON_ROOT,
+ },
+ {
+ .name = "numa_stat",
+ .seq_show = hugetlb_cgroup_read_numa_stat,
+ .flags = CFTYPE_NOT_ON_ROOT,
+ },
+ /* don't need terminator here */
+};
+
+static struct cftype hugetlb_legacy_tmpl[] = {
+ {
+ .name = "limit_in_bytes",
+ .private = RES_LIMIT,
+ .read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64,
+ .write = hugetlb_cgroup_write_legacy,
+ },
+ {
+ .name = "rsvd.limit_in_bytes",
+ .private = RES_RSVD_LIMIT,
+ .read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64,
+ .write = hugetlb_cgroup_write_legacy,
+ },
+ {
+ .name = "usage_in_bytes",
+ .private = RES_USAGE,
+ .read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64,
+ },
+ {
+ .name = "rsvd.usage_in_bytes",
+ .private = RES_RSVD_USAGE,
+ .read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64,
+ },
+ {
+ .name = "max_usage_in_bytes",
+ .private = RES_MAX_USAGE,
+ .write = hugetlb_cgroup_reset,
+ .read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64,
+ },
+ {
+ .name = "rsvd.max_usage_in_bytes",
+ .private = RES_RSVD_MAX_USAGE,
+ .write = hugetlb_cgroup_reset,
+ .read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64,
+ },
+ {
+ .name = "failcnt",
+ .private = RES_FAILCNT,
+ .write = hugetlb_cgroup_reset,
+ .read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64,
+ },
+ {
+ .name = "rsvd.failcnt",
+ .private = RES_RSVD_FAILCNT,
+ .write = hugetlb_cgroup_reset,
+ .read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64,
+ },
+ {
+ .name = "numa_stat",
+ .seq_show = hugetlb_cgroup_read_numa_stat,
+ },
+ /* don't need terminator here */
+};
+
+static void __init
+hugetlb_cgroup_cfttypes_init(struct hstate *h, struct cftype *cft,
+ struct cftype *tmpl, int tmpl_size)
+{
+ char buf[32];
+ int i, idx = hstate_index(h);
+
+ /* format the size */
+ mem_fmt(buf, sizeof(buf), huge_page_size(h));
+
+ for (i = 0; i < tmpl_size; cft++, tmpl++, i++) {
+ *cft = *tmpl;
+ /* rebuild the name */
+ sn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.%s", buf, tmpl->name);
+ /* rebuild the private */
+ if (tmpl->private)
+ c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, tmpl->private);
+ /* rebuild the file_offset */
+ if (tmpl->file_offset) {
+ unsigned int offset = tmpl->file_offset;
+ cft->file_offset = MEMFILE_OFFSET0(offset) +
+ MEMFILE_FIELD_SIZE(offset) * idx;
+ }
+ }
+}
+
static void __init __hugetlb_cgroup_file_dfl_init(int idx)
{
char buf[32];
struct cftype *cft;
struct hstate *h = &hstates[idx];
+ hugetlb_cgroup_cfttypes_init(h, dfl_files + idx * DFL_TMPL_SIZE,
+ hugetlb_dfl_tmpl, DFL_TMPL_SIZE);
+
/* format the size */
mem_fmt(buf, sizeof(buf), huge_page_size(h));
@@ -779,6 +918,9 @@ static void __init __hugetlb_cgroup_file_legacy_init(int idx)
struct cftype *cft;
struct hstate *h = &hstates[idx];
+ hugetlb_cgroup_cfttypes_init(h, legacy_files + idx * LEGACY_TMPL_SIZE,
+ hugetlb_legacy_tmpl, LEGACY_TMPL_SIZE);
+
/* format the size */
mem_fmt(buf, sizeof(buf), huge_page_size(h));
@@ -856,10 +998,23 @@ static void __init __hugetlb_cgroup_file_init(int idx)
__hugetlb_cgroup_file_legacy_init(idx);
}
+static void __init __hugetlb_cgroup_file_pre_init(void)
+{
+ int cft_count;
+
+ cft_count = hugetlb_max_hstate * DFL_TMPL_SIZE + 1; /* add terminator */
+ dfl_files = kcalloc(cft_count, sizeof(struct cftype), GFP_KERNEL);
+ BUG_ON(!dfl_files);
+ cft_count = hugetlb_max_hstate * LEGACY_TMPL_SIZE + 1; /* add terminator */
+ legacy_files = kcalloc(cft_count, sizeof(struct cftype), GFP_KERNEL);
+ BUG_ON(!legacy_files);
+}
+
void __init hugetlb_cgroup_file_init(void)
{
struct hstate *h;
+ __hugetlb_cgroup_file_pre_init();
for_each_hstate(h)
__hugetlb_cgroup_file_init(hstate_index(h));
}

* [PATCH v2 -next 3/3] mm/hugetlb_cgroup: switch to the new cftypes
2024-06-05 7:01 [PATCH v2 -next 0/3] mm/hugetlb_cgroup: rework on cftypes Xiu Jianfeng
2024-06-05 7:01 ` [PATCH v2 -next 1/3] mm/hugetlb_cgroup: identify the legacy using cgroup_subsys_on_dfl() Xiu Jianfeng
2024-06-05 7:01 ` [PATCH v2 -next 2/3] mm/hugetlb_cgroup: prepare cftypes based on template Xiu Jianfeng
@ 2024-06-05 7:01 ` Xiu Jianfeng
2024-06-07 7:42 ` [PATCH v2 -next 0/3] mm/hugetlb_cgroup: rework on cftypes Oscar Salvador
3 siblings, 0 replies; 8+ messages in thread
From: Xiu Jianfeng @ 2024-06-05 7:01 UTC (permalink / raw)
To: akpm, muchun.song; +Cc: linux-mm, linux-kernel
The previous patch has already reconstructed the cftype attributes
based on the templates and saved them in dfl_cftypes and legacy_cftypes.
then remove the old procedure and switch to the new cftypes.
Signed-off-by: Xiu Jianfeng <xiujianfeng@huawei.com>
---
include/linux/hugetlb.h | 5 --
m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c | 163 +++++-----------------------------------
2 files changed, 17 insertions(+), 151 deletions(-)
diff --git a/include/linux/hugetlb.h b/include/linux/hugetlb.h
index 279aca379b95..a951c0d06061 100644
--- a/include/linux/hugetlb.h
+++ b/include/linux/hugetlb.h
@@ -686,11 +686,6 @@ struct hstate {
unsigned int nr_huge_pages_node[MAX_NUMNODES];
unsigned int free_huge_pages_node[MAX_NUMNODES];
unsigned int surplus_huge_pages_node[MAX_NUMNODES];
-#ifdef CONFIG_CGROUP_HUGETLB
- /* cgroup control files */
- struct cftype cgroup_files_dfl[8];
- struct cftype cgroup_files_legacy[10];
-#endif
char name[HSTATE_NAME_LEN];
};
diff --git a/m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c b/m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c
index 56876b61027d..11806736ab62 100644
--- a/m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c
+++ b/mm/hugetlb_cgroup.c
@@ -838,164 +838,26 @@ hugetlb_cgroup_cfttypes_init(struct hstate *h, struct cftype *cft,
}
}
-static void __init __hugetlb_cgroup_file_dfl_init(int idx)
+static void __init __hugetlb_cgroup_file_dfl_init(struct hstate *h)
{
- char buf[32];
- struct cftype *cft;
- struct hstate *h = &hstates[idx];
+ int idx = hstate_index(h);
hugetlb_cgroup_cfttypes_init(h, dfl_files + idx * DFL_TMPL_SIZE,
hugetlb_dfl_tmpl, DFL_TMPL_SIZE);
-
- /* format the size */
- mem_fmt(buf, sizeof(buf), huge_page_size(h));
-
- /* Add the limit file */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_dfl[0];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.max",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, RES_LIMIT);
- cft->seq_show =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64_max;
- cft->write = hugetlb_cgroup_write_dfl;
- cft->flags = CFTYPE_NOT_ON_ROOT;
-
- /* Add the reservation limit file */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_dfl[1];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.rsvd.max",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, RES_RSVD_LIMIT);
- cft->seq_show =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64_max;
- cft->write = hugetlb_cgroup_write_dfl;
- cft->flags = CFTYPE_NOT_ON_ROOT;
-
- /* Add the current usage file */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_dfl[2];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.current",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, RES_USAGE);
- cft->seq_show =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64_max;
- cft->flags = CFTYPE_NOT_ON_ROOT;
-
- /* Add the current reservation usage file */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_dfl[3];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.rsvd.current",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, RES_RSVD_USAGE);
- cft->seq_show =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64_max;
- cft->flags = CFTYPE_NOT_ON_ROOT;
-
- /* Add the events file */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_dfl[4];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.events",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, 0);
- cft->seq_show = hugetlb_events_show;
- cft->file_offset = offsetof(struct hugetlb_cgroup, events_file[idx]);
- cft->flags = CFTYPE_NOT_ON_ROOT;
-
- /* Add the events.local file */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_dfl[5];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.events.local",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, 0);
- cft->seq_show = hugetlb_events_local_show;
- cft->file_offset = offsetof(struct hugetlb_cgroup,
- events_local_file[idx]);
- cft->flags = CFTYPE_NOT_ON_ROOT;
-
- /* Add the numa stat file */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_dfl[6];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.numa_stat",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, 0);
- cft->seq_show = hugetlb_cgroup_read_numa_stat;
- cft->flags = CFTYPE_NOT_ON_ROOT;
-
- /* NULL terminate the last cft */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_dfl[7];
- memset(cft, 0, sizeof(*cft));
-
- WARN_ON(cgroup_add_dfl_cftypes(&hugetlb_cgrp_subsys,
- h->cgroup_files_dfl));
}
-static void __init __hugetlb_cgroup_file_legacy_init(int idx)
+static void __init __hugetlb_cgroup_file_legacy_init(struct hstate *h)
{
- char buf[32];
- struct cftype *cft;
- struct hstate *h = &hstates[idx];
+ int idx = hstate_index(h);
hugetlb_cgroup_cfttypes_init(h, legacy_files + idx * LEGACY_TMPL_SIZE,
hugetlb_legacy_tmpl, LEGACY_TMPL_SIZE);
-
- /* format the size */
- mem_fmt(buf, sizeof(buf), huge_page_size(h));
-
- /* Add the limit file */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_legacy[0];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.limit_in_bytes",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, RES_LIMIT);
- cft->read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64;
- cft->write = hugetlb_cgroup_write_legacy;
-
- /* Add the reservation limit file */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_legacy[1];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.rsvd.limit_in_bytes",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, RES_RSVD_LIMIT);
- cft->read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64;
- cft->write = hugetlb_cgroup_write_legacy;
-
- /* Add the usage file */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_legacy[2];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.usage_in_bytes",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, RES_USAGE);
- cft->read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64;
-
- /* Add the reservation usage file */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_legacy[3];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.rsvd.usage_in_bytes",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, RES_RSVD_USAGE);
- cft->read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64;
-
- /* Add the MAX usage file */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_legacy[4];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.max_usage_in_bytes",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, RES_MAX_USAGE);
- cft->write = hugetlb_cgroup_reset;
- cft->read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64;
-
- /* Add the MAX reservation usage file */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_legacy[5];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.rsvd.max_usage_in_bytes",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, RES_RSVD_MAX_USAGE);
- cft->write = hugetlb_cgroup_reset;
- cft->read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64;
-
- /* Add the failcntfile */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_legacy[6];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.failcnt",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, RES_FAILCNT);
- cft->write = hugetlb_cgroup_reset;
- cft->read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64;
-
- /* Add the reservation failcntfile */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_legacy[7];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.rsvd.failcnt",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, RES_RSVD_FAILCNT);
- cft->write = hugetlb_cgroup_reset;
- cft->read_u64 = hugetlb_cgroup_read_u64;
-
- /* Add the numa stat file */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_legacy[8];
- snprintf(cft->name, MAX_CFTYPE_NAME, "%s.numa_stat", buf);
- cft->private = MEMFILE_PRIVATE(idx, 0);
- cft->seq_show = hugetlb_cgroup_read_numa_stat;
-
- /* NULL terminate the last cft */
- cft = &h->cgroup_files_legacy[9];
- memset(cft, 0, sizeof(*cft));
-
- WARN_ON(cgroup_add_legacy_cftypes(&hugetlb_cgrp_subsys,
- h->cgroup_files_legacy));
}
-static void __init __hugetlb_cgroup_file_init(int idx)
+static void __init __hugetlb_cgroup_file_init(struct hstate *h)
{
- __hugetlb_cgroup_file_dfl_init(idx);
- __hugetlb_cgroup_file_legacy_init(idx);
+ __hugetlb_cgroup_file_dfl_init(h);
+ __hugetlb_cgroup_file_legacy_init(h);
}
static void __init __hugetlb_cgroup_file_pre_init(void)
@@ -1010,13 +872,22 @@ static void __init __hugetlb_cgroup_file_pre_init(void)
BUG_ON(!legacy_files);
}
+static void __init __hugetlb_cgroup_file_post_init(void)
+{
+ WARN_ON(cgroup_add_dfl_cftypes(&hugetlb_cgrp_subsys,
+ dfl_files));
+ WARN_ON(cgroup_add_legacy_cftypes(&hugetlb_cgrp_subsys,
+ legacy_files));
+}
+
void __init hugetlb_cgroup_file_init(void)
{
struct hstate *h;
__hugetlb_cgroup_file_pre_init();
for_each_hstate(h)
- __hugetlb_cgroup_file_init(hstate_index(h));
+ __hugetlb_cgroup_file_init(h);
+ __hugetlb_cgroup_file_post_init();
}

Hi Oscar,
Thanks for your review.
Not all files care about the value of the second argument of
MEMFILE_PRIVATE(), but all files care about the value of the first
argument 'idx', so the .private must be explicitly set, and passing 0 as
the second argument can be treated as 'not caring what its value is'.
Setting it to 0 or 1 does not affect the functionality, but it makes the
semantics more clear, IMO.
However, you've reminded me that the reassignment of .private in the
second patch is problematic, and I will make a comment on that patch.
